History of Ligue 1

Ligue 1, officially known as Ligue 1 Uber Eats for sponsorship reasons, has a rich history dating back to its inception in 1932. The league has seen legendary clubs, iconic players, and unforgettable moments that have contributed to its status as one of Europes top leagues.

How does the structure of Ligue 1 work and how many teams participate in the league?

Ligue 1 consists of 20 teams that compete in a round-robin format, playing each other twice (home and away) during the season. The team that finishes at the top of the table is crowned the champion, while the bottom three teams are relegated to a lower division.

What are some of the most successful clubs in Ligue 1 history and what makes them stand out?

Clubs like Paris Saint-Germain (PSG), AS Saint-Étienne, and AS Monaco are among the most successful in Ligue 1 history. PSG, in particular, has dominated in recent years due to significant financial backing, attracting top talent, and consistently performing well in domestic competitions.

How does Ligue 1 compare to other top European leagues like the English Premier League or La Liga in terms of style of play and competitiveness?

Ligue 1 is known for its technical style of play, emphasis on skillful dribbling, and tactical awareness. While it may not have the same level of global popularity as the English Premier League or La Liga, it still boasts competitive matches and has a strong presence in European club competitions.
